Gonna buy one of those callers. Never called before, just shoot them when I see them.
How long do you call? Strategies? Seems if I do it for 30 minutes they would be wise to it.
Do spots get burned it you use it to much? The smell of blood,etc.

20-30 minutes is pretty normal then move locations. Depending on the terrain they can be coming from a long ways. If your spot is a smaller area then I'd cut that time in half. Spots only get burned out if like anything else you put to much pressure on it. Also if you call them in and they bust you they can become educated fairly easily if you keep doing it.
